Output 8ad66328b929f882e06f5e37ed1233ada30cdc9a128356e552b5a7f49907619a:0

value
6962036046150
script pubkey
OP_0 OP_PUSHBYTES_20 1b1fdc0accb65a8b992597c9abb84dd695fdf146
address
tb1qrv0aczkvkedghxf9jly6hwzd662lmu2xkhr2dk
transaction
8ad66328b929f882e06f5e37ed1233ada30cdc9a128356e552b5a7f49907619a
confirmations
156350
spent
true